The Psychological Foundations of In-Game Rewards

Understanding player motivation requires delving into how the subconscious influences behavior. Unlike traditional reward systems that rely on tangible incentives—such as points or virtual currency—modern game design taps into intrinsic and extrinsic motivators rooted in psychological principles. For example, operant conditioning—originally studied by B.F. Skinner—demonstrates how variable rewards can shape behavior by reinforcing actions unpredictably, fostering a compulsion to continue playing.

Additionally, concepts like intrinsic motivation—where players engage because of internal satisfaction—are crucial. When rewards align with personal growth, mastery, or narrative immersion, they activate the brain’s reward pathways more effectively than material gains alone. Subconscious cues, such as visual and auditory stimuli associated with rewards, further prime players to seek out specific behaviors without conscious awareness, intensifying engagement.

Connecting these insights to psychological theories helps explain why certain reward systems are more effective. For instance, the *self-determination theory* emphasizes autonomy, competence, and relatedness as key drivers of motivation—elements that modern games incorporate through skill-based rewards, social interactions, and personalized content.

The Evolution of Reward Systems: From Gems to Psychological Triggers

Initially, games relied heavily on tangible rewards such as gems, coins, or points to motivate players. These rewards provided clear, measurable benefits and a sense of progression. However, as game design matured, developers began leveraging psychological triggers to deepen engagement. Instead of solely offering material incentives, they integrated mechanisms that tap into subconscious processes—like anticipation, social validation, and intrinsic satisfaction—creating a layered reward experience.

The transition from purely material rewards to psychological triggers can be seen in features like daily login streaks, random loot drops, and social sharing achievements. These elements harness unpredictability and social validation, activating dopamine release and reinforcing behaviors even when tangible rewards are absent or delayed. This evolution demonstrates a shift toward a more nuanced understanding of motivation, where emotional and psychological rewards often outweigh material gains in driving long-term engagement.

Game designers now carefully craft reward systems that use psychological cues—such as surprise, mastery, and social recognition—to sustain player interest, often blending these with traditional gem-based rewards for a more holistic approach.

The Power of Anticipation and Reward Timing

Research shows that unpredictability in reward delivery—such as random loot drops or surprise bonuses—significantly increases player engagement. This phenomenon, rooted in the psychology of variable ratio schedules, triggers heightened dopamine release, making players eager to continue playing in pursuit of uncertain outcomes.

Timing is equally critical. Immediate rewards satisfy the brain’s craving for instant gratification, reinforcing behaviors more effectively than delayed rewards. However, well-designed delayed rewards—such as milestone unlocks or leveling systems—can build anticipation and a sense of achievement, fostering intrinsic motivation.

Successful game design balances immediate and delayed rewards through carefully calibrated schedules. For example, a game might offer small, frequent rewards coupled with larger, less frequent milestones, creating a rhythm that maintains emotional excitement while reinforcing long-term goals.

Reward Type Psychological Impact
Immediate Enhances motivation through instant gratification; increases dopamine levels and reinforces behavior
Delayed Builds anticipation and mastery; promotes intrinsic motivation and long-term engagement

Sense of Achievement and Self-Efficacy: Beyond Material Rewards

In-game rewards that emphasize mastery—such as skill-based challenges, leveling systems, and milestone recognitions—boost players’ sense of competence. This aligns with Bandura’s concept of self-efficacy, where belief in one’s abilities influences motivation and persistence.

For example, achieving a high score or completing a difficult quest provides a psychological boost that fosters confidence. Milestones, such as reaching a new level or unlocking a rare item, serve as tangible markers of progress, reinforcing the player’s belief in their capacity to improve.

Encouraging intrinsic motivation through skill-based rewards not only sustains engagement but also nurtures a deeper emotional connection. Players derive satisfaction from overcoming challenges and honing skills, which can be more impactful than material gains alone.

Social Influence and Reward Perception

Social rewards—such as leaderboards, achievement sharing, and multiplayer recognition—activate the brain’s reward pathways by tapping into our innate desire for social validation. When players see their accomplishments publicly acknowledged, dopamine is released, reinforcing both the behavior and the social bond.

For instance, ranking high on leaderboards or sharing rare items on social media not only gratifies individual achievement but also fosters community engagement. This social validation creates a feedback loop, encouraging players to invest more time and effort to maintain their status or reputation.

Designing social reward systems with fairness and inclusivity in mind ensures they foster a positive community. Features such as team-based challenges or mentorship programs can deepen social bonds and promote collective motivation, transforming individual rewards into communal achievements.

Emotional Engagement and Reward Personalization

Tailoring rewards to individual player preferences—such as offering cosmetic items aligned with personal aesthetic or narrative choices—can significantly deepen emotional bonds. Personalization taps into players’ psychological profiles, increasing perceived relevance and satisfaction.

Narrative-driven rewards, like unlocking a character’s backstory or exclusive story content, foster emotional investment. When players connect emotionally to a reward—seeing it as part of their unique journey—they’re more likely to stay engaged and return for future content.

Research indicates that personalized experiences increase retention rates and overall satisfaction. For example, games that adapt reward offerings based on gameplay style or past achievements create a sense of recognition and value, reinforcing intrinsic motivation.

The Dark Side: Psychological Risks and Ethical Considerations

While leveraging psychological triggers can enhance engagement, it also raises concerns about potential exploitation. Signs of compulsive behavior or gaming addiction—such as gaming for extended hours or neglecting personal responsibilities—may be exacerbated by reward systems designed solely to maximize retention.

Ethical game design requires transparency about reward mechanics and avoiding manipulative tactics like creating overly addictive loops or undisclosed probabilities. Incorporating player well-being into the design process—such as implementing break reminders or limiting reward spamming—is essential.

Strategies like clear communication of odds, providing opt-out options for microtransactions, and fostering a community culture of moderation help maintain a healthy balance. Responsible design ensures that rewards motivate without compromising player health or autonomy.
